Turning Food Waste into Clean Energy

Turning Food Waste into Clean Energy
Turning Food Waste into Clean Energy

In China, the massive daily generation of food waste has long been a heavy burden on municipal management. For this project, it presented a core challenge: how to transform a pure operational cost center into a hub of environmental and economic value? The answer lay within this seemingly useless organic matter. We partnered with Wangneng Environmental on a transformative investment, designed to capture the biogas produced from the anaerobic digestion of food waste and convert it into reliable green power. This was not merely waste treatment; it was the activation of a precision “energy recovery unit,”​ with the goal of achieving true energy self-sufficiency and contributing to the community grid.

A Customized On-Site Energy Hub
At the heart of our provision was the construction of a highly efficient and intelligent on-site energy hub. The centerpiece of this solution was two of our specially designed 750kVA biogas generator sets. These units are not off-the-shelf products; their fuel systems, control logic, and combustion chambers were all optimized for food waste biogas—ensuring high efficiency and ultra-low emissions even with challenging fuel conditions.

The intelligence of the entire system lies in its operational mode. We integrated an advanced energy management system, governed by the core principle of “generation for self-consumption, with surplus fed into the grid.”​ The system monitors in real-time the load of the plant’s extensive processing equipment and prioritizes meeting 100% of its own operational demand. Only when generation exceeds instant consumption does the intelligent grid-connection system automatically and safely feed the surplus clean electricity seamlessly into the national grid. This design ensures maximum return on investment: first, it drastically reduces purchased electricity costs; second, it turns every leftover kilowatt-hour into carbon credits and utility revenue.

Quantified Impact: 5.6 Million kWh of Green Transformation
The success of this project is defined by a set of concise yet powerful metrics. The system generates up to 5.6 million kWh​ of clean electricity annually—enough to power over 15,000 of homes with green energy, all derived from what was once food waste. This achievement is powered by a reliable energy core comprising two of our specially optimized 750kVA biogas generator sets, which not only meet the facility’s own substantial power demands but also transform surplus electricity into a shared resource fed into the public grid. The project delivers a dual environmental and economic dividend: environmentally, it helps avoid significant CO2 emissions each year and diverts organic waste completely from landfills to resource recovery; economically, by dramatically reducing electricity purchases and generating revenue from power sales, it creates a new profit center for the waste treatment operation, fundamentally improving the project’s return on investment profile.
